Change of mode selection
The mode selection dial is operated according to the need.
Turn the dial and the air outlet will be changed.
Air flow indicator (A) is displayed in the multi centre display.
A: From front and side demister
B: From centre and side ventilators
C: From
under the instrument panel
D: From under the front seat
(Face position)
Air flows to the upper part of the passenger compartment.
(Foot/Face position)
Air flows to the upper part of the passenger compartment, and the leg area.
(Foot position)
Air flows to the leg areas.
(Foot/demister position)
Air flows to the leg area, windscreen and door windows.
(Demister position)
Air flows to the windscreen and the door windows.
NOTE
Air always flows out from the centre and side ventilators regardless of the mode selection dial position.
